SEO Success: Step One is Good Web Design

Creating a well-designed website is the first step in your
internet marketing strategy. Once the website has been created
and optimized, there are further techniques to employ that will
drive traffic to your website for successful, long-term results.
You wouldn’t consider opening a retail store in a major shopping
mall without signage and you shouldn’t consider having a nice
looking website designed without expanding your web presence in
order to be found on the internet. But unless the website is
designed correctly to begin with, follow-on SEO efforts will
have limited results at best. The following strategy overview is
designed to bring about productive SEO results:

- Create an attractive website that is complementary to your
company image and provides your targeted audience with
information about you, your company and your products and/or
services.

- Design a website that has a call-to-action in the form of a
purchase or providing you a contact, subscription or other
commitment from your visitor.

- Create a successful marketing arm for your overall business
promotion and marketing campaign to promote your business,
products and/or services with the many follow-on strategies that
drive traffic to your website.

- Become competitive in your industry and marketplace by meeting
or exceeding the industry marketing standards and attracting a
qualified audience for your products and/or services based on a
strong reputation.

- Generate and maintain or grow internet traffic to your website
resulting in a conversion of traffic into sales of your products
and/or services by evolving as your market demands.

This search engine optimization (SEO) strategy is composed of
several processes in three stages: 1) Good web design, 2)
Attracting attention from search engines and directories, and 3)
Creating long-term popularity on the internet. However, it all
starts with good web design. Website design is the foundation
and beginning of a successful internet marketing strategy. It is
true that there are websites on the internet that are
unattractive but somehow seem to work. If there are aspects of
these websites that work, imagine how well they could do if they
simply followed basic design implementation tactics that
resulted in a good image as well as simply pushed information
out to the viewer.

These basics are essential for Tier 1 success:

- Good web design will complement and enhance the company image
and offline marketing campaign products creating a corporate
branding if done well.

- Easy, logical navigation that leads the viewer deeper and
deeper into the web of information provided by the website will
keep the visitor on your site longer and give you more time to
sell your products or services.

- Attractive but quick-loading graphics that are pleasing to the
eye and meaningful to the website will guide the viewer along
the route you decide is important for explaining what you offer.

- Keyword usage that is search engine-friendly depends on how
the keywords are utilized, the placement of the keywords, the
frequency of the most important keywords and their relevance to
the website.

- Website coding that is lean, clean and without errors will
keep the search engines happy and your viewer seeing exactly
what you intended to offer.

- Relevance of content to the theme of the site is essential. Be
concise, to the point and focus on your goals. If you have
multiple themes and offerings, consider multiple websites to
address the different markets, then tie each website back to the
others by linking.

- Changing content that changes frequently and stays fresh keeps
your viewer returning and prevents the search engines from
treating your website as if it were stale news. A stale site
will be ranked lower by the search engines.

Content is king — it’s all about content, content, content. But
how that content is presented is what makes the difference.

Organic SEO?

Organic SEO is a term used for natural content that lends itself to ranking well in search listings under a specific subject matter or topic. No tricks, keyword stuffing, or other techniques that are considered unnatural. The idea is that if you provide useful content that is of value to the visitor, the search engines will not only give you good rankings now but in the future too.

People spend a lot of time trying to figure out the latest and greatest trick or method to achieve good search engines rankings. There are some important basics to adhere to but in the long run, it’s pretty simple to get good rankings. Provide unique content of value in the given subject area.

Organic or natural search engine optimization is following the guidelines of the major search engines and providing useful information. So how can you do that when there are already 5 or 6 million other resources that do the same thing?

One way is to do it better, provide a unique twist, and the detail necessary to separate you from the crowd. Some of the one-word popular search terms get up to 2 billion results displayed on a typical search. That’s right my friend, you may have billions of competitors for a popular search term.

Dig down a little deeper, just like most searchers will do eventually, and the competition will thin out. Get down to a very specific aspect of the search query, and two things happen. First, you are in a less competitive area and second, you are better targeting your potential visitor.

You don’t want just any visitor, you want someone is has an interest in your particular area of the base search term or subject. It doesn’t matter if you are trying to sell something, provide information, or promote your opinion to influence others. You should always drill down and be specific in your content to reach your intended audience.

Another important part of Organic SEO is following the known guidelines of the search engines. Naming conventions (page, title, even domain) have an impact on rankings. Creating well-designed layouts for both the reader and the search engine bots (bots are software programs that go out and visit the websites) helps too.

Areas on each web page such as navigation menus and internal links need to be in proper format and easy to find. Descriptive phrases or information about the link should be clear and concise. Providing complementary or associated information gives your reader more options to spend more time on your website.

It’s easy to get lost in the weeds when working with search engine optimization. There are few rules, but many guidelines. Too many times people look for an absolute, when there are none to be found. And always remember that the search engines constantly re-evaluate their ranking methods to both eliminate the cheaters and improve the quality of results.

While I can’t use a picture in this article, I can give you an example that may be helpful in better understanding organic SEO. For our example lets use gardening as the subject matter. In our example the website will sell items that gardeners might be interested in buying. There are lots of subcategories in gardening to choose from, so lets go with house plants. And maybe drill down a little further in this area to succulents (plants that thrive with very little water).

Providing information on any and every aspect of our subject of succulents will provide a lot of content to attract the visitors interested in that type of information. You could have sections on growing, identifying, indigenous, and flowering for starters. Each page would have very specific information on each area, presented in a unique method around house plant applications.

The layout and design should have the page names, titles, and links that use descriptive terms to identify the subject matter. Unique content could be personal experience, recommendations in specific placements, etc. Each web page could display items for sale that apply to that subject matter. Or you could also display affiliate links to other websites that pay you a commission on sales.

So you can see from this example that the information provided is the key to attracting visitors with an interest in the subject matter. Search engines will see that too, and serve up your web page when someone searches for your topics. The goal of the search engines it to provide the best possible results to the query. If your information provides that information, you get listed.

There are many parts to the puzzle in search engine optimization. Organic SEO is just one part but if you do it well, you can get some good results in search engine traffic. Providing valuable and unique information on your website will attract visitors via their queries on the popular search engines.
